It was a normal, boring city. There was a normal, boring dentist, a 38-year-old man, whose job at a dental clinic didn’t give him enough money to pay the rent of his little apartment. He had to move back to his grandmother’s house, the house of his childhood and, a few months later, quit to his job because it was really far away from home. He opened his own dental office in his grandmother’s garage. Business was so-so. He could afford his basic financial necessities, at least.

                Things started to get worse when weird noises began coming from under the house. The man told his clients to ignore the sounds, that he would solve the problem as soon as possible. But they didn’t listen; they just got scared and disgusted and left little by little.

                He, desperate, tried to find the place the noises came from. He thought those noises could be from the house pipelines. He had called several plumbers to fix the problem, but none of them could find anything. He was mad and tired because the sounds were still there and he was running out of money. He spent days with his ears on the floor to analyze the sounds and try to find the exact place of them. He discovered the noises were constantly moving between under the house and under the backyard. The noises were getting stranger, like steps and stomps. Some of them were unknown, hard to identify.

                One day, he decided to explore the backyard. He didn’t find anything in the house. He was weeding and weeding when he found a rusty metal plate with strange symbols in the ground. It didn’t have any handle to open it, so he went for a wrench, put it under the plate and pushed downwards as hard as he could. After several attempts, he was able to take the plate off its place. He saw a dark and square space, and it was too clean to be underground. The symbols on the plate were also seen on the walls of that space. Suddenly, he heard louder and louder stomps coming towards him. A humanoid creature came out from the hole. It was like 2 meters of height and had a reptilian appearance. It was staring at him and breathing heavily.

                The man was frozen to death, but realized in the same moment he had to look for his grandmother and get out from the house. During running into the house, he shouted for help to his neighbors, so they maybe notice something wrong was going on with him and his grandmother and then ask for help, but he got no response. The creature grabbed his right foot with violence, knocked him out and took him into the hole.

                When he woke up, he was tied to a strange metal plate and surrounded by several creatures alike the one that caught him. He tried to move and scream, but his body didn’t do anything. He was sort of paralyzed. He could see those creatures communicating to each other while thinking of his grandmother. He felt some steps and then he saw a group of people coming. Some of his neighbors and his grandmother were among them and suddenly turned into more of those creatures. He was about to have a heart attack.

                One of the creatures put a mechanism on his head and calmed his body reactions down immediately. He suddenly understood the language of the creatures for no reason. They were talking about a failed simulation of Earth. They said they had previous failed simulations with other “abducted” humans that ended up discovering them and being killed because of the failure. They said this project was the longest one, it lasted 38 years, but it wasn’t enough anyway. The dentist’s life’s light was turned off in that moment.

                This civilization would keep doing experiments with humans to find a way of being among them without being detected, adapting to their environment and technology and dominating their places to take advantage of them.
